Razer announces new Thunderbolt 4 Dock Chroma and Laptop Stand Chroma v2

Razer Thunderbolt 4 Dock Chroma 

The Thunderbolt 4 Dock Chroma is a serious single-block solution for connecting your laptop to everything. Perfect for those who have a one-computer setup, you can use the Thunderbolt 4 Dock Chroma to connect up to an eGPU, external displays, Ethernet, and add a bevy of expansion ports.

New for 2021 is that necessary support for Thunderbolt 4. 


You get plenty of them here with 10 ports. Those include dedicated Ethernet (RJ-45), three Type-A, an SD card reader in the front (very lovely), 3.5mm combo audio jack (also in the front), and no less than four Type-C/Thunderbolt 4 ports letting you pack on a few extra displays or SSD drives.

Thunderbolt 4 Dock Chroma's design is typical: it's a big, hefty black box that won't slide around your desk. There's also dedicated 90 watts of power for your laptop, which is more than enough for any Ultrabook while leaving some for charging devices.


Razer have some RGB, which you get here with an under glow using Razer Chroma. That means you can sync this to your Razer speakers, keyboard, display, mouse, mousepad, and Philips Hues lights to have a chorus of glowing accessories.

Preorders start today with a price of $329. That's not cheap, but considering what you are getting, it's in line with Razer and the rest of the premium dock market.

  • Ports
  • x10
  • Thunderbolt 4 USB4: x4 (3x Downstream & 1x Upstream)
  • Thunderbolt 3: Compatible
  • USB Type A: x3 (USB 3.2 Gen 2, 10Gbps)
  • Ethernet: RJ-45 x1 (up to 1000Mbps)
  • 3.5mm Combo Audio Jack: x1
  • SD Card Reader: x1 (UHS-II, SD4.0)
  • Display Output: Dual 4K@60Hz or Single 8K@30Hz
  • Power Supply: 135W
  • Power Delivery to laptop: 90W
  • Materials: Anodized Aluminum
  • Color: Black
  • Lighting Tech: Chroma
  • Dimensions: 190mm x 74.5mm x 27mm/7.48"x2.93"x1.06"
  • Volume: 382cc (Hub Only)
  • Weight: 338g/0.75lbs
  • Included Cable: TBT4/Type C (.8M)
  • System Requirements: Windows 10 PCs w/Thunderbolt 4 Port
  • Mac Systems w/M1 Processors: Mac Systems w/Thunderbolt3 Port running MacOS 11.1 Big Sur or later
  • Price: $329
Razer Laptop Stand Chroma v2



Razer has another innovative accessory: Laptop Stand Chroma v2. Now you get two Type-C (including passthrough charging), two Type-A, and even an HDMI. RGB-lit laptop stand to be used while at a desk. You can either with the laptop directly or with an external display and keyboard expanded from that laptop.

This mount could probably be used with any laptop, but Razer is positioning it for those who have invested in Razer's own brands, which makes sense.



This setup is perfect for those with a Razer laptop who want to run up to two dual displays, expand those USB ports, all while powering (and recharging).

The laptop glows too, which is what makes it one of the nicest laptop stands we have seen.
Like the Thunderbolt 4 dock, this goes on preorder today, but for a more affordable $150 at Razer.com and RazerStore retail locations.




  • Ports: x5
  • USB Type-A: x2 (USB 3.2 Gen1, 5Gbps)
  • USB Type-C: 1x USB 3.2 Gen1, 5Gbps, DP1.4(VESA Alternate Mode), 1x Power Delivery Input (No Data or Video)
  • HMDI (2.0): x1
  • Display Output: (Single) 5k (5120x2880) @ 60Hz, 4k (3840x2160) @ 60Hz, UWQHD (3440x1440) @100Hz, WQHD (2560x1440) @144Hz, WQHD (2560x1440) @175Hz, FHD (1920x1080) @144Hz, FHD (1920x1080) @360Hz
  • Display Output (Dual): HDMI (2.0) & USB-C
  • (DP 1.4): Dual QHD (2560x1440) @60Hz, Dual FHD (1920x1080) @120Hz
  • Power Delivery to laptop w/100W: 80W
  • Power Delivery to laptop w/65W: 46W
  • Materials Stamped Aluminum
  • Lighting Tech: Chroma
  • Viewing Angle: 18 degrees
  • Dimensions: 212 mm (W) x 496 mm (L) x 74.3 mm (H), 8.4 inches (W) x 19.5 inches (L) x 2.9 inches (H)
  • Weight: 588g / 1.3 lbs
  • Supported Systems (Razer): Razer Blade Stealth 13, Razer Book 13, Razer Blade 15 Advanced Model, Razer Blade 15 Base Model, Razer Blade Pro 17
  • Price: $149.99
